‘Top Gun’ star Rick Rossovich is making his acting come-back in the new comedy-drama ‘Sandbar,’ which is set to be released in select theaters this summer. The film, which was written and directed by Nicholas Bushman, will also be available On Demand and DVD July 16 through Virgil Films. In honor of the movie’s release, Virgil has issued a theatrical trailer.

‘Sandbar’ follows Ronnie McCubbing (Rossovich) as he spends a day with his estranged 22-year-old son. While they try to save their relationship, they embark on a wild ride that will push their bond to the limit. Ronnie’s young girlfriend is also along for the ride, and threatens to stop his plans. Along the way, they also encounter a drug dealer, a dead man and a vicious, violent gang.
